Fuel Pump [2016-2020, B4204T23; B4204T27; B4204T28 | 2020, B4204T39]: Removal
Removal steps in this procedure may contain installation details.
See information about safety information fuel system, refer to: SAFETY INFORMATION FUEL SYSTEM
Perform depressurizing fuel system, refer to: FUEL SYSTEM PRESSURE RELEASE
Remove the air filter housing, refer to: AIR CLEANER HOUSING
Loosen the hose clamp.
Remove the marked part.
Loosen the screws.
Remove the marked part.
Release the connector's catch.
Disconnect the connector.
Be prepared to collect escaping fluid.
Remove the following items:
- Release the lock.
- Remove the marked part.
Release the connector's catch.
Disconnect the connector.
Release the connector's catch.
Disconnect the connector.
Remove the screws.
Torque: M6, 10Nm
Remove the hose.
Remove the screw.
Torque: Crankcase ventilation non-return valve, to Cylinder head, 12Nm
Make sure that all openings are sealed.
Make sure that a new component is installed.
Refer to: Special Tool: 981 4198
Torque:High-Pressure Fuel Line to Fuel Pump
- Stage 1: 12Nm
- Stage 2: 25Nm
Remove the screws.
Remove the marked part.
This component is sensitive to "mechanical stresses". If the component has been dropped onto the floor, for example, it must not be installed in a vehicle.
Make sure that no component falls off during removal.
Be prepared to collect escaping fluid.
Make sure that the area around the component is clean and free of foreign material.
